Finance Review Summary – Project Larkspan, Denholt Systems. Delivery slipped two quarters; spend at 71% of budget with core milestones incomplete. Capitalisation paused pending revised plan. Vendor penalties under review. Forecast impact: margin drag of roughly one point this year. Steering committee reconvenes next month. The confidential note below covers related business plans.

board note of tawip-fajop: Lamwynix Holdings is in early talks to buy Tammirax Works for about $473.8 million. The Istax launch date is November 23, and nothing goes to the press before then. Legal wants the Aldielek Partners term sheet countersigned before May 19.

# Build provenance — Tailhawk CLI

Hey support folks — every Tailhawk binary we ship is built in a sealed pipeline, so you can always tell exactly which commit produced the tool a customer is running. Ask them to run the version subcommand and paste the output into the ticket. If the provenance line is missing, the binary is unofficial — escalate it. For reference, a healthy install reports a token like the one below.

session token of bajeg-bajop = htk4_6c57

## Deployment notes — the reconnect saga

Heads up for whoever inherits Tetherline: the websocket reconnect bug (clients hammering the gateway after a deploy) is mitigated, not cured. The fix adds jittered backoff and a drain period so old pods hold connections while new ones warm up. If you deploy without the drain window, you'll see the thundering-herd graph spike again — ask anyone who was on call in March. Deploy via the standard pipeline, then confirm the gateway picked up the settings shown below.

config for hahip-yagep:
[briion]
port = 4000
team = tamael
host = briion.zarqelstack.example
region = south-4
access_code = ac_625811
timeout_ms = 2000